Description

Description

GetFEM++ is a versatile open-source finite element library providing robust tools for discretization, advanced element formulations, mesh handling, and solver integration across multiple physics domains. It enables customized model development, scripting, and high-performance computation for research and engineering workflows, supporting extensible modules and interfaces for simulation pipelines and validation tasks.

Key Advantages

  • Modular finite-element formulations with support for mixed elements, multiphysics coupling, and custom weak forms.
  • Flexible mesh handling and integration with external meshing tools, high-performance solvers, and parallel computation.
  • Scriptable API (C++, Python, MATLAB/Octave) enabling automated model generation, parameter studies, and integration into toolchains.
